Overview

The Simulado FUVEST is a full-scale practice exam that mirrors the structure and pacing of the real FUVEST first phase. It is administered in person in selected cities in São Paulo state. Candidates sit a long multiple-choice paper covering the broad secondary-school curriculum, similar in spirit to the official “Prova de Conhecimentos Gerais” used in the entrance process.

Taking the Simulado helps you rehearse time management, stamina, and question styles before the high-stakes FUVEST exam later in the year. Registration is separate from the university application; you pay a participation fee during the official registration window and follow FUVEST’s published regulation for identification, materials, and conduct.

Exam format

The first-phase Simulado uses a multiple-choice booklet comparable in scope to the FUVEST general-knowledge paper.

Structure 80 questions in a single booklet. Exam duration: five hours. Items may combine disciplines in an interdisciplinary way.
Subject areas Art, Biology, Physical Education, Philosophy, Physics, Geography, History, English, Mathematics, Portuguese, Chemistry, and Sociology (including some interdisciplinary items).

Statements, answer keys, and any errata are published on the official site after the exam. If a question is annulled, scoring is adjusted according to the rules in the official notice—always read the bulletin for your edition.

In-person cities

The mock exam is not remote. FUVEST designates specific test centers. The public list includes, among others: Bauru, Campinas, Piracicaba, Presidente Prudente, Ribeirão Preto, Santo André, São Carlos, São José do Rio Preto, São José dos Campos, São Paulo, and Sorocaba. Check the PDF of test locations for your edition before travelling.
